Prep and Cook Time

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es

Yield

Serves 4 generously

Difficulty Level

Easy to Medium – perfect for home cooks looking to expand their pasta repertoire

Ingredients

  • 12 oz penne pasta, cooked al dente
  • 2 cups fresh broccoli florets, preferably tender varieties like Calabrese or Romanesco
  • 4 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 3 cloves garlic, finely minced
  • 2 cups heavy cream
  • 1 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ese, plus extra for garnish
  • Salt and freshly cracked black pepper, to taste
  • 1/4 tsp ground nutmeg, optional but recommended for warmth
  • 1 tbsp olive oil (for broccoli sauté)

Crafting the Perfect Alfredo Sauce for Silky Smoothness

The hallmark of an irresistible Alfredo sauce lies in it’s silkiness and depth of flavor. Start by melting butter over medium heat, then gently infuse the sauce with garlic until fragrant but not browned.Pour in the heavy cream, bringing it to a gentle simmer-avoid boiling to prevent separation. Slowly whisk in freshly grated Parmesan cheese, allowing the sauce to thicken and become luxuriously creamy. The subtle addition of nutmeg elevates the aroma and complexity without overpowering. This technique ensures every forkful of the creamy penne Alfredo with broccoli carries that hallmark smoothness that defines a perfect Alfredo.

Choosing Fresh Broccoli Varieties to Elevate Flavor and Texture

selecting broccoli isn’t just about freshness but also variety. Opt for vibrant green florets like the Calabrese type, known for its tender stems and mildly sweet flavor that blends beautifully into creamy dishes. Romanesco broccoli-with its striking fractal shapes and milder taste-adds a playful texture and visual appeal. When preparing, cut florets into uniform bite-sized pieces to ensure even cooking and highlight the slight crunch, which creates a satisfying contrast to the rich sauce.

Step by Step Guide to Cooking Creamy Penne Alfredo with Broccoli

  1. Cook the penne: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add penne pasta and cook until just al dente (about 10-12 minutes). Drain and reserve 1 cup of pasta water.
  2. Prep the broccoli: While pasta cooks, he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add broccoli florets, sautéing until bright green and slightly tender with a hint of bite, about 4-5 minutes. Season lightly with salt and pepper. Remove and set aside.
  3. Make the Alfredo sauce: In the same skillet, melt butter over medium heat. Add minced garlic, sautéing until fragrant (about 1 minute). Slowly pour in heavy cream, stirring constantly, and bring to a gentle simmer-do not boil.
  4. Add cheese and season: Gradually whisk in Parmesan cheese until the sauce thickens to your preferred consistency. Stir in nutmeg, salt, and pepper to taste.
  5. Combine pasta and broccoli: Add the cooked penne and broccoli to the sauce. toss gently to coat evenly, adding reserved pasta water in small increments if needed to loosen the sauce and enhance silkiness.
  6. Final season and serve: Taste and adjust seasoning. Serve immediately, garnished with extra Parmesan and freshly cracked pepper for a hint of spice.

Tips for Customizing Your dish with Herbs and Protein Additions

Elevate this base by layering in fresh herbs like finely chopped basil or flat-leaf parsley,which add brightness and freshness. For a smoky twist, stir in crisp pancetta or sautéed mushrooms during the broccoli step. Protein lovers can incorporate grilled chicken strips or seared shrimp for added indulgence. If you prefer a lighter option,swap heavy cream for half-and-half and reduce the butter slightly. To suit your kitchen’s nuances, prepare Alfredo sauce ahead and gently reheat, whisking in reserved pasta water to restore perfect consistency.

Chef’s Notes

  • Broccoli steaming: If you prefer softer broccoli, steam florets for 3 minutes before sautéing to retain color while softening texture.
  • Cheese choice: Use freshly grated Parmesan rather than pre-shredded for smooth melting and superior flavor.
  • Make-ahead tip: Alfredo sauce can be prepared up to a day ahead and gently reheated; whisk in cream or pasta water if it thickens too much.
  • Vegan adaptation: Substitute butter and cream with plant-based alternatives and use nutritional yeast in place of Parmesan.

Q3: What kind of broccoli works best? Fresh or frozen?
A3: Both fresh and frozen broccoli are welcome guests here. Fresh broccoli brings a vibrant, crisp flavor when steamed just right, while frozen broccoli offers convenience without sacrificing too much texture. Just be sure not to overcook it- you want that perfect tender-crisp bite.

Q4: How do you make the Alfredo sauce creamy and rich without it becoming heavy?
A4: The secret lies in balance and technique. Use good-quality butter and freshly grated Parmesan cheese, combined with warm cream or whole milk. Slowly whisking the sauce over low heat helps it emulsify smoothly without curdling.A splash of pasta water also helps achieve that silky texture while keeping it light.

Q5: Can I customize this recipe to suit different tastes or dietary restrictions?
A5: Definitely! To keep it vegetarian, simply stick to the classic ingredients. For a lighter version, swap heavy cream for half-and-half or a creamy plant-based milk. Add grilled chicken,sautéed mushrooms,or sun-dried tomatoes for extra flavor and protein. Gluten-free pasta works perfectly too, making it an inclusive dish for many dietary needs.
